Joanna Lipecka is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Cell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Joanna Lipecka has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 907 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Molecular Biology, 11 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 9 papers in Cell Biology. Recurrent topics in Joanna Lipecka’s work include Therapeutic Advances in Cystic Fibrosis Research (9 papers), Advanced Proteomics Techniques and Applications (6 papers) and Neonatal Respiratory Health Research (6 papers). Joanna Lipecka is often cited by papers focused on Therapeutic Advances in Cystic Fibrosis Research (9 papers), Advanced Proteomics Techniques and Applications (6 papers) and Neonatal Respiratory Health Research (6 papers). Joanna Lipecka collaborates with scholars based in France, United Kingdom and Italy. Joanna Lipecka's co-authors include Aleksander Edelman, Janine Fritsch, Ida Chiara Guerrera, Pascale Fanen, Moëz Bali, Cérina Chhuon, A. G. Thomas, Noélie Davezac, Gabrielle Planelles and Vincent Jung and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, PLoS Biology and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
